Output 11650997ca15099552bc1117780df5ca8d3d5dc9939449eae74b2679f96ee96a:13

value
21002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c126530106fd7af67a6ac5a0beff22fcb113526 OP_EQUAL
address
3A5r8KNUyZTpwJW7u5puxv4dfExmGP73rt
transaction
11650997ca15099552bc1117780df5ca8d3d5dc9939449eae74b2679f96ee96a
spent
true